Garlic Chickpea Soup

A comforting, creamy garlic chickpea soup that’s easy to make with pantry staples. Perfect for a warm meal on a chilly day.
Prep Time 10 minutes
Cook Time 15 minutes
Total Time 25 minutes
Course Main Course, Soup
Cuisine Vegan
Servings 4 servings
Calories 250 kcal

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 can chickpeas, drained and rinsed Canned chickpeas are a convenient choice.
  • 4 cups vegetable broth Use low-sodium broth for better control over the saltiness.
  • 4 cloves garlic, minced Adjust according to your taste preference.
  • 1 medium onion, chopped
  • 2 medium carrots, diced Can be substituted with parsnips.
  • 2 stalks celery, diced
  • 1 teaspoon cumin Be careful with the quantity, as it is potent.
  • to taste salt and pepper Adjust to preference.
  • 1 tablespoon olive oil For sautéing the vegetables.
  • optional fresh parsley for garnish

Instructions
 

Cooking Instructions

  • In a large pot, heat olive oil over medium heat. Add the chopped onion, carrots, and celery, sautéing until softened.
  • Stir in the minced garlic and cumin, cooking for another minute until fragrant.
  • Add the chickpeas and vegetable broth, bring to a simmer, and let cook for about 10-15 minutes.
  • Season with salt and pepper to taste.
  • For a creamier texture, blend a portion of the soup.
  • Serve hot, garnished with fresh parsley if desired.

Notes

Don’t ignore the garlic timing. If your soup looks too thin, blend more; too thick, add broth. Stir occasionally and emphasize salt at the end. Taste multiple times before serving.
